Forgot about that; I got some more results in the meantime, still specjbb
and still ThunderX2):

| kernel | count | mean | std | min | 50% | 75% | 99% | max |
|-----------------+-------+--------------+------------+---------+---------+----------+----------+---------|
| -REWORK SMT-ON | 15 | 19961.133333 | 613.406515 | 19058.0 | 20006.0 | 20427.50 | 20903.42 | 20924.0 |
| +REWORK SMT-ON | 12 | 19265.666667 | 563.959917 | 18380.0 | 19133.5 | 19699.25 | 20024.90 | 20026.0 |
| -REWORK SMT-OFF | 25 | 12397.000000 | 425.763628 | 11016.0 | 12377.0 | 12623.00 | 13137.20 | 13154.0 |
| +REWORK SMT-OFF | 20 | 12436.700000 | 414.130554 | 11313.0 | 12505.0 | 12687.00 | 12981.44 | 12986.0 |

SMT-ON delta: -3.48%
SMT-OFF delta: +0.32%


This is consistent with some earlier runs (where I had a few issues
getting enough iterations): SMT-OFF performs a tad better, and SMT-ON
performs slightly worse.

Looking at the 99th percentile, it seems we're a bit worse compared to
the previous best cases, but looking at the slightly reduced stddev it also
seems that we are somewhat more consistent.
